Overview of Benserazide Hcl

Benserazide Hcl is used in pakinson's disease (mental disorder) with levodopa to reduce its side-effects by preventing peripheral breakdown of LEVODOPA, allowing reduced dosage and decreased side effects.

Indication of Benserazide Hcl

Benserazide Hcl is primarily indicated in conditions like Parkinsonism.

Contraindication of Benserazide Hcl

Benserazide (HCl) is contraindicated in conditions like Psychosis,Narrow-angle glaucoma.

Side Effects of Benserazide Hcl

The severe or irreversible adverse effects of Benserazide (HCl), which give rise to further complications include Postural hypotension, Psychiatric disturbances, Fluctuating disability, Dyskinesias.,Benserazide (HCl) produces potentially life-threatening effects which include Severe postural hypotension. which are responsible for the discontinuation of Benserazide (HCl) therapy.,The signs and symptoms that are produced after the acute overdosage of Benserazide (HCl) include Hypotension, Nausea, Vomiting, Cardiac arrhythmias, Chorea.,The symptomatic adverse reactions produced by Benserazide (HCl) are more or less tolerable and if they become severe, they can be treated symptomatically, these include Nausea, Vomiting, Elevated alkaline phosphatase, Elevated hepatic transaminases.
